The problem under your feet, in the wall surfaces, and behind the fridge
Pest problems fall under 3 containers. Architectural pests, such as termites, woodworker ants, and powderpost beetles, endanger the building itself. Sanitation parasites, such as roaches, flies, and rodents, thrive on food resources and wetness. Occasional intruders, like silverfish or centipedes, manipulate openings and problems however do not necessarily nest in your house. Each group demands a various approach, and a good pest control company will certainly customize the strategy accordingly.
When I strolled a 1920s bungalow with a new home owner who kept hearing faint rustling during the night, the very first specialist she called recommended a perennial basic solution, monthly visits, and a rodent bait terminal package for the exterior. He never ever climbed up right into the attic room. A rival invested fifteen minutes with a headlamp in the eaves, then revealed us a two-inch void at the fascia and numerous droppings along the knee wall. The 2nd specialist sealed the entry factor, established catches in specific runway locations, removed the carcasses, and complied with up two times. This job cost less than 2 months of the very first plan and ended the problem within a week. Excellent pest control begins with assessment, not with a sales script.
What a trustworthy assessment looks like
If the very first browse through lasts five minutes and ends with a laminated cost sheet, keep looking. A proper evaluation has a rhythm. Outdoors, a specialist circles around the foundation, downspouts, and vegetation clearance, looking for helpful conditions such as wood-to-soil get in touch with, wet compost against exterior siding, and voids at energy penetrations. Indoors, they adhere to moisture and heat. Kitchens, shower rooms, laundry room, cellar sills, and attic air flow all obtain an appearance. They may ask to move the stove drawer or look under a sink base. If rodents are believed, they check for rub marks, droppings, and gnaw factors at door corners. For termites, they search for shelter tubes, blistered paint, or soft places in baseboards. For bed insects, they peel back joints and check tufts.
A seasoned exterminator tells as they go, also if briefly. You will certainly listen to remarks like, "These droppings follow computer mice, not rats," or "These wings are termite swarmer wings, see the equal length." They might utilize a moisture meter on suspicious timber or a flashlight at ground degree to find ants trailing during the warmth of the day. The devices do not require to be elegant. Inquisitiveness matters more than equipment.
Credentials that really matter
Licensing and insurance policy are the bare minimum. You want a pest control company that holds the appropriate state licenses for architectural pest control and, when needed, a separate certificate for bed pest or termite treatments. Ask to see evidence of general responsibility and workers' settlement insurance. I have actually seen attic joists snapped by a negligent step, overspray on a truck, and ladder dents in rain gutters. Insurance coverage exists because mishaps happen.
Beyond licensing, seek proof of proceeding education. In lots of states, technicians need a variety of CEUs each year to preserve their credential. When a business invests in training, you see it in the area decisions. During a warm front one summer, I viewed a tech swap out a liquid ant lure for a gel because the swarm had shifted to healthy protein. That choice originates from method and training.
Experience by parasite type matters greater than years in organization. A newer pest control contractor that treats bed bugs regular often outmatches a large exterminator company that sends a generalist two times a year. Ask, "How many bed bug jobs have you finished this year? What is your re-treatment price? What are the typical reasons when they stop working?" Pay attention for certain numbers or ranges and frank explanations.
The strategy need to match the parasite, the structure, and your tolerance
A reputable exterminator service will propose an integrated method. You may hear the acronym IPM, integrated pest administration. Water, food, and harborage reduction precede. Chemical controls, when utilized, are exact and targeted.
For rats, a good strategy begins with exclusion. Seal quarter-sized openings for computer mice, larger for rats, with steel woollen and caulk or hardware fabric. Traps within, lure terminals outside where allowed, and sanitation steps like secured pet dog food work together. If a proposition leans on toxin inside living rooms without a strategy to remove carcasses or seal entry points, that is careless and short-sighted.
For roaches, cleanliness and accessibility matter as long as chemical option. I when dealt with a dining establishment that reduced German cockroach matters by 80 percent in 3 weeks simply by closing flooring drainpipe gaps with stainless inserts and including nighttime wipe-down procedures. The pest control company switched over to a turning of growth regulators and lures, used as pin-sized droplets, not broadcast sprays. The combination stuck since the setting changed.
For termites, the choice usually boils down to soil treatments versus lures. A liquid termiticide forms a treated zone that termites can not go across. It offers prompt security yet requires exploration and trenching. Bait systems, such as those installed around the perimeter, can eliminate colonies in time and are much less intrusive, but they need surveillance and perseverance. An excellent exterminator lays out both paths with pros, cons, and prices, then points to problems on your building that suggestion the decision. Hefty clay dirt, high water tables, slab construction, or historic block can all affect the therapy choice.
For bed bugs, warmth, chemical, or integrated methods all work when executed well. Whole-home warmth treatments reach dangerous temperatures for a sustained time. They require preparation, get rid of chemical residues, and can be costly. Chemical therapies with careful split and hole applications and cleaning in gaps cost less but need multiple check outs. A business that provides both, or that companions with a specialist, is typically a lot more versatile and straightforward about trade-offs.
Price, worth, and the expense of low-cost promises
Pricing differs by area and invasion. For a common single-family home, basic pest control could run 300 to 600 dollars annually for quarterly service. Bed bug work typically range from 750 to 2,500 bucks depending upon spaces and method. Termite bait systems can begin near 800 to 1,500 bucks for install, plus yearly tracking fees, while soil therapies for a mid-sized home might run 1,200 to 2,500 bucks. Rodent exemption can differ extremely, from a couple of hundred for securing small gaps to numerous thousand for heavy structural work.
The least expensive quote can be a trap. Right here are the concerns I ask when 2 propositions are far apart:
- What exactly is consisted of in the initial service and the follow-ups? How many brows through and on what schedule? Which items or methods will you use, at what areas, and why those over alternatives? What problems do you need me to address, and how will certainly we verify that each side did their part? What does your warranty pledge and omit, and just how do I ask for a retreat? Who will be my ongoing specialist, and just how do I reach them in between visits?
If the lower proposal consists of fewer sees, much less monitoring, or no extent for exemption, it is not apples to apples. Sometimes, a greater proposal covers repair services, sealing, and cleanliness gadgets that avoid repeating prices. On one multifamily residential property, a firm suggested adhesive catches and monthly spray downs for mice. An additional quote was 40 percent higher and consisted of sealing 35 penetrations, installing door moves, and getting rid of the dumpster overflow. The 2nd plan lowered call-backs by 90 percent within 2 months, and the complete year cost was lower.
Red flags that predict headaches
Most troubles I have actually seen after the truth were predictable from the first contact. Firms that promise a permanent repair to an open setting trouble, like mice in a city rowhouse with falling apart mortar, are selling hope, not a solution. Assurances that include numerous exemptions, such as "no coverage for re-infestation from neighboring units," are not necessarily negative, however they require to be explained, not hidden behind small print. If a sales rep resists jotting down information, avoid them. If a professional thinks twice to reveal you product tags or safety and security data sheets upon demand, maintain your purse in your pocket.
Beware of one-size-fits-all quarterly plans that claim to cover everything without evaluation fees or attachments. When you review the agreement, you might discover that bed pests, termites, wild animals, and German cockroaches are omitted. That sort of plan fits, particularly for seasonal ants or occasional spiders, but it will not aid with high-pressure pests.
Another warning sign is overspray or unneeded broad applications. If you see a specialist fogging the baseboards in every space for ants, they are dealing with the symptom, not the cause. The swarm is outdoors. That chemical does bit greater than leave deposit where your youngsters and family pets live. You want targeted lures, split and crevice applications behind switch plates, or border boundary therapies that address the path, not inside misting for show.
Contracts and assurances that mean something
A great assurance has clear triggers and solutions. It must state the covered insects, how long coverage lasts, what re-treatments expense, and what actions void the guarantee. For termites, you will certainly see fixing guarantees, retreat-only assurances, or hybrid variations. Repair assurances can be useful if you trust the firm's durability and their process, yet they are usually a lot more pricey. Retreat-only can be flawlessly fine if you keep an eye on annually and preserve a document of tidy inspections.
Read for transferability and termination terms. If you plan to sell within a couple of years, a transferable termite bond can help the sale. On the other hand, some general pest control contracts auto-renew with stiff cancellation costs. If you see very early discontinuation charges that go beyond the remainder of the solution value, negotiate or walk.
Payment terms inform you concerning a business's self-confidence. Sensible deposits for major job are regular. Full prepayment for unrendered solutions is not, unless a discount compensates and you trust the carrier. Safety and environmental considerations without the slogans
Homeowners often ask for "green" options. The term is obscure. What matters is exposure, not marketing language. The safest pest control minimizes the need for chemicals through exemption and hygiene, after that uses the least-toxic efficient item in the smallest amount, in one of the most targeted place, for the shortest time. That could be a desiccant dust in a wall void, a gel bait under a countertop lip, or a growth regulator in a drainpipe. For mosquitoes, it might be larvicide in standing water and a corrected quality for runoff.
Ask the service technician to walk you via the items they intend to use. Review the energetic ingredients on the label, not just the trade name. If you have pets, aquariums, or kids with asthma, state so early. Good companies note those information in your documents and change formulations and application approaches. I have actually seen professionals swap out pyrethroids near fish tanks or stay clear of aerosol carriers near oxygen tools. These are tiny adjustments that make a big difference.
Ventilation after treatment is typically straightforward. Simple open-window durations, typically 30 to 60 mins, suffice for numerous indoor applications. For warm treatments, they will set the time and monitoring tools. For sulfuryl fluoride airing outs, which are unusual for single-family homes beyond details termite or whole-structure scenarios, the safety methods are stringent, with clear re-entry times. If your service provider appears informal regarding re-entry, that is a concern.
Comparing bids: a practical means to line them up
Paperwork from pest control firms is infamously tough to compare. One lists every chemical with percentage toughness, an additional presents a pleasant recap about "multi-point security," and the 3rd gives a single number and a trademark line. Develop a basic grid for yourself. Create parasite type, therapy approach, variety of gos to, consisted of repair work or securing, keeping track of routine, assurance terms, total expense, and optional attachments. Call each supplier back and load in any type of blanks.
During the callback, listen to exactly how they handle your questions. Do they obtain protective or informative? Do they send changed scopes in writing? I dealt with a property supervisor who selected suppliers based upon their responsiveness during this stage, not simply reward or recommendations. The logic was sound. If they communicate plainly when attempting to make your company, they will possibly do so throughout service.
When wildlife sneaks right into the picture
Not every pest control service manages wildlife. Squirrels in the attic, raccoons in the soffit, or bats in the chimney call for a various license in many states and a different skill set. Wildlife control concentrates on humane trapping, one-way doors, and fixing of entrance factors, frequently followed by disinfecting infected insulation. If you believe wildlife, ask straight whether the exterminator company has that capacity or partners with a wildlife specialist. A basic pest control specialist that sets a few traps without securing accessibility factors will certainly develop a cycle of return brows through without resolution.
What preparedness looks like on your side
Clients affect results. A clean, available, and well-prepared home enables professionals to bring their finest work. For roaches, bag and remove the pantry products the night before so they can access spaces and joints. For bed pests, adhere to the prep checklist exactly, yet beware of over-prepping. Getting every item and relocating tiny furniture across areas can spread insects. An excellent business will certainly provide particular, measured guidelines such as laundering bedding over warm, decluttering under beds, and leaving furniture in position for correct treatment.
In services, working with gain access to and holding both tenant and property owner liable issues as much as treatment selection. In one structure with persisting roach issues, the supervisor wrote prep directions in 3 languages, added picture-based overviews on exactly how to empty cabinets, and sent a team member the day before to aid elderly residents lift light things. Treatment performance enhanced by half without changing chemicals.
The function of technology without the buzzwords
Remote monitors, wise traps, and digital coverage have made pest control less complicated to verify. I do not work with a professional for gizmos, yet I value firms that document what they did, where, and when. A straightforward photo of a secured void, a map of bait terminals with service days, or a log of trap checks tells me the plan was implemented. Some companies use client sites with solution reports and item tags. That openness aids when personnel adjustment or when you offer the property.
Seasonality, regional traits, and unique cases
Pest stress is not consistent. In the Southeast, fire ants and below ground termites apply continuous stress. In the Southwest, scorpions and roof rats produce various patterns. In the Northeast, rats surge in autumn as temperature levels decline. High elevation towns see collection flies congregate on south-facing wall surfaces in late summer. Your option of pest control company should reflect local experience. Ask what seasonal insects they expect and just how they adjust timetables. A quarterly schedule may move to bi-monthly throughout peak months and two times a year in winter months, or the contrary for certain pests.
For historic homes, permeable stone foundations and balloon framing make complex exclusion. You may need a service provider that comprehends how to secure without stifling, how to preserve ventilation while blocking access, and just how to treat wood participants sensitively. For eco-friendly roofing systems or pollinator yards, you desire a group that can shield useful insects while addressing insects that endanger individuals and structures.
References and online reputation that go deeper than celebrity ratings
Online examines aid, however they flatten subtlety. Search for patterns over years, not just a high score last month. A business with numerous reviews throughout five or more years and in-depth comments concerning particular bugs is a safer wager than a handful of beautiful notes that seem like marketing. Request two referrals for the bug you are dealing with. When you call, ask what failed first, then ask exactly how the firm reacted. Truthful companies make blunders, and the way they recover tells you greater than excellence claims.
Local property managers, restaurant owners, and home inspectors can be honest sources. They see professionals working when there is no sales pitch. If numerous pros state the exact same name with regard, pay attention.
When national chains versus local drivers is not the real question
Large exterminator business bring standardization, much deeper bench stamina, and usually quicker emergency response. Regional pest control contractors bring versatility, relationships, and occasionally sharper prices. I have actually hired both. The far better inquiry is in shape. Does the specific branch or proprietor have the technician high quality, bug experience, and service society your situation needs? Several of the best termite therapies I have seen were from little firms that treat hundreds of homes per year in one county. Some of the best multi-site rodent programs came from nationwide companies with data-driven scheduling and dedicated account supervisors. Stay clear of stereotypes and judge the group that will in fact offer you.

What is the hardest pest to get rid of?
Bed bugs are widely considered among the hardest pests to eliminate because they hide in very small cracks and can survive many common treatments. German cockroaches are also difficult due to rapid reproduction and increasing resistance to certain insecticides. Termites can be challenging because colonies may be hidden inside structures or underground. Rodents can be persistent when entry points and food sources are not fully addressed.
What kind of pest control is cheapest?
The cheapest approach is usually prevention and exclusion, such as sealing entry points and reducing food and water sources. For active pests, basic traps or baits for common insects or rodents are typically lower cost than full-structure or specialty treatments. Costs rise when the pest requires multiple visits, specialized equipment, or whole-home treatment methods. Cheaper methods can be less effective if the underlying entry or harborage problem remains.
How to 100% get rid of mice?
A guaranteed “100%” outcome is not realistic without ongoing prevention because mice can re-enter if access and attractants remain. The most effective approach is integrated: seal entry points, remove food sources, and use traps or professionally placed baits based on activity patterns. Success is measured by no new droppings, no sounds, and no trap activity over time. Continued monitoring is necessary because a small missed entry point can restart the problem.
What are three signs that you have a rat infestation?
Common signs include rodent droppings, gnaw marks on wood/plastic/wiring, and scratching or scurrying sounds in walls or ceilings. You may also see greasy rub marks along baseboards where rats travel repeatedly. Nests made from shredded paper or insulation can indicate active harborage. Fresh droppings and new gnawing typically suggest current activity rather than an old problem.
Is it possible to 100% get rid of bed bugs?
Complete elimination is possible, but “100% guaranteed” is difficult because bed bugs hide in tiny spaces and can be reintroduced via luggage, furniture, or adjacent units. Effective eradication typically requires a combination of methods such as heat treatment and targeted insecticides, plus strict follow-up. Multiple visits are common because eggs may survive an initial treatment. Ongoing monitoring is used to confirm the infestation is gone.
